No two people experience withdrawal the same way. Factors such as substance type, duration of use, dosage, and overall health all influence the detox process. Our team conducts a thorough intake and psychosocial assessment to determine the safest and most effective detox approach for each client.
Drug detox planning includes:
- Medical and health assessments
- Review of substance use history
- Evaluation of mental and emotional needs
- Ongoing reassessment throughout detox

Drug withdrawal can cause physical symptoms, emotional distress, and medical complications if not properly managed. Our drug detox programs are medically supervised to ensure continuous monitoring and timely intervention when needed.
Clients receive:
- Ongoing monitoring of vital signs and symptoms
- Medication support when clinically appropriate
- Immediate access to medical professionals
- Emotional reassurance from trained staff
For some substances, medication support may be used to ease withdrawal symptoms and reduce cravings. Any medication provided is prescribed by a licensed physician following careful evaluation.
Medication support includes:
- Physician-led prescribing decisions
- Ongoing monitoring and adjustment
- Integration with counseling and education
- Clear communication about goals and expectations
